3M Abrasive Disc, 180mm Disc Diameter, 22.23mm Bore size - 7100196793


This abrasive disc is a flap disc specifically designed for medium to high unit-pressure applications. With a diameter of 180mm and an abrasive material of zirconia alumina, it is suited for grinding metals such as carbon steel, stainless steel, and nickel/chromium-based alloys. The disc features a fine grit of P120, making it ideal for precision finishing and smoothing tasks.

How does the zirconia alumina material enhance performance?


Zirconia alumina offers superior cutting efficiency and wear resistance, ensuring a longer lifespan while maintaining consistent performance during grinding tasks.

What safety precautions should be followed when using this product?


It is essential to use the abrasive disc with guarded tools and avoid trimming the fibreglass support plate to prevent injuries.

What is the recommended storage condition for this abrasive disc?


The product should be stored in its original packaging at temperatures between 16°C and 26°C, with relative humidity of 35-50%, to maintain optimal performance.

Can this flap disc replace conventional grinding wheels?


Yes, this abrasive disc provides a more flexible alternative to conventional grinding wheels, allowing for better conformity to the workpiece shape and increased efficiency in various applications.
